首次使用终端的用户可按本指南顺序操作,完成 Claude Code 安装并发起第一次对话。macOS 用户需系统版本 13.0 以上,Windows 用户需 Windows 10 版本 1809 以上。安装后键入 claude 启动,按提示登录即可。如遇 command not found,需重新打开终端或手动添加 $HOME/.local/bin 到 PATH。Windows 默认使用 PowerShell,若安装失败,请确认当前 shell 类型。
Claude Code 终端安装必读:macOS 与 Windows 新手上手指南
如果你从未使用过终端,本文会一步步教你如何打开终端、安装 Claude Code 并完成首次交互。
本文分为两部分:
不想用终端?Claude Code 桌面版可完全跳过终端。macOS 用户点此下载,Windows 用户点此下载,然后参考桌面版快速开始。
macOS 和 Linux 安装步骤
以下步骤适用于 macOS 13.0 及以上版本。Linux 支持的发行版见系统要求。
1. 打开终端
macOS:按 Cmd + Space 打开 Spotlight,输入 Terminal,回车。
Linux:打开你的终端应用(多数发行版可按 Ctrl + Alt + T,或在应用菜单中搜索"Terminal")。
你会看到一个带有闪烁光标的窗口,这就是终端。
2. 安装 Claude Code
复制下面这行命令,粘贴到终端(macOS 按 Cmd + V,Linux 按 Ctrl + Shift + V),然后回车:
curl -fsSL https://claude.ai/install.sh | bash
这条命令会从 claude.ai 下载并运行安装脚本。你会看到滚动的文字输出。安装完成后,会显示 “Claude Code successfully installed!”。如果出现错误,请查看下方的故障排查部分。
3. 启动 Claude Code
输入以下命令并回车:
claude
系统会提示你登录 Claude 账户。按照屏幕指引操作,浏览器窗口会自动打开供你登录。
4. 开始使用
登录后,你就可以向 Claude 提问了。Claude Code 完全在文本模式下运行,你输入消息后按回车发送。需要注意:
- 终端里不能点击;用方向键移动光标。
- 按
Esc可中断 Claude 正在执行的操作。 - 输入
exit或按Ctrl + D退出 Claude Code。 - 输入
/help查看所有可用命令。
Windows 安装步骤
以下步骤适用于 Windows 10 版本 1809 及以上。如需完整系统要求,参见系统要求。
1. (可选)安装 Git for Windows
Git for Windows 提供了 Git Bash,让 Claude Code 能使用 Bash 环境。如果没有安装,Claude Code 会改用 PowerShell。
如果你还没有安装:
- 访问 git-scm.com/downloads/win 下载安装程序。
- 运行安装程序。一路上点击 Next 接受默认值即可。安装界面很多,但你不需要改动任何设置。
- 如果提示选择编辑器,保留默认选项,点击 Next。
- 看到 “Adjusting your PATH environment” 时,保持推荐选项选中。
已经装了 Git?可以跳过这一步。如果不确定,再装一次也没问题。
2. 打开 PowerShell
PowerShell 是 Windows 自带的终端程序。
按 Win + X,从菜单中选择 Windows PowerShell(或 Terminal)。你会看到一个带闪烁光标的窗口,这就是你的命令输入界面。
Windows 有两个命令行程序:PowerShell 和 CMD。它们看起来很相似,但命令不同。请确保你使用的是 PowerShell。
如何区分:
- PowerShell:每行开头显示
PS C:\Users\你的用户名>- CMD:显示
C:\Users\你的用户名>(没有PS)
3. 安装 Claude Code
复制下面这行命令,粘贴到 PowerShell(Ctrl + V 或右键粘贴),然后回车:
irm https://claude.ai/install.ps1 | iex
这条命令会下载并运行安装脚本。irm 负责下载文件,iex 负责执行它。你会看到文字滚动。安装完成后,会显示 “Claude Code successfully installed!”。如果出现错误,请查看下方的Windows 故障排查部分。
如果你在 CMD 而非 PowerShell 中,请使用以下命令:
curl -fsSL https://claude.ai/install.cmd -o install.cmd && install.cmd && del install.cmd
4. 启动 Claude Code
关闭当前的 PowerShell 窗口,打开一个新的 PowerShell 窗口,这样系统才能识别到新安装的 claude 命令。然后输入:
claude
系统会提示你登录 Claude 账户。按照屏幕指引操作,浏览器窗口会自动打开。
5. 开始使用
登录后,你就可以向 Claude 提问了。Claude Code 完全在文本模式下运行,输入消息后按回车发送。几点注意:
- 终端里不能点击;用方向键移动光标。
- 按
Esc可中断 Claude。 - 输入
exit或按Ctrl + D退出。 - 输入
/help查看所有命令。
下一步做什么
看到 Claude Code 的欢迎画面后,你就可以开始了。不需要懂编程——用日常语言描述需求,Claude 会为你写出代码。
动手创建项目
Claude 可以根据一句话描述创建项目:
make me a simple webpage that says hello world
Claude 会为你创建文件。双击 HTML 文件即可在浏览器中打开。
处理本地文件
Claude 可以读取并整理你已有的文件:
look at the screenshots on my Desktop and rename them based on what's in each image
提问
Claude 可以解释概念、帮助你学习或规划项目:
I want to build a personal budget tracker. What would I need?
即使你还没有项目,Claude 也能帮你从零开始。
其他使用方式
Claude Code 不限于终端,还提供以下途径:
- VS Code 扩展和 JetBrains IDE 扩展
- 桌面版,无需终端
- Web 版,在 claude.ai/code 远程使用
- GitHub Actions 和 GitLab CI/CD 自动化
更多学习资源
- 快速开始:带引导的首次项目实战
- Claude Code 工作原理:了解 Claude 如何读取文件、执行命令和修改代码
- 最佳实践:通过有效提问和项目配置获得更好结果
- 常见工作流:调试、测试、重构等步骤指南
- 终端配置:优化终端体验
故障排查
macOS 和 Linux 故障排查
‘command not found: claude’ 怎么解决?
安装后如果看到 command not found: claude,说明终端需要重新加载配置。关闭终端窗口,打开一个新窗口,再试一次 claude。
如果还不行,手动将安装目录添加到 PATH。根据当前 shell 运行对应命令:
# Zsh(macOS 默认)
echo 'export PATH="$HOME/.local/bin:$PATH"' >> ~/.zshrc
source ~/.zshrc
# Bash(Linux 默认)
echo 'export PATH="$HOME/.local/bin:$PATH"' >> ~/.bashrc
source ~/.bashrc
然后再次尝试 claude。更多信息参见修复 PATH。
安装时出现 HTML 代码或 ‘syntax error near unexpected token’ 怎么解决?
如果你看到 bash: line 1: syntax error near unexpected token '<' 或类似 <!DOCTYPE html> 的 HTML 代码,说明下载地址返回的是网页而非安装脚本。
如果网页显示 “App unavailable in region”,说明你所在的国家/地区暂不支持 Claude Code。查看支持的国家列表。
否则,重新运行命令。如果问题持续,改用 Homebrew 安装:
brew install --cask claude-code
‘dyld’ 错误或 ‘built for Mac OS X 13.0’ 怎么解决?
如果看到 dyld: cannot load、dyld: Symbol not found 或 built for Mac OS X 13.0,说明 macOS 版本可能低于 Claude Code 的要求。
打开苹果菜单,选择"关于本机"查看版本号。如果低于 13.0,通过软件更新升级系统。详情见macOS 故障排查指南。
其他错误请参考完整的安装故障排查指南。
Windows 故障排查
‘irm is not recognized’ 怎么解决?
你目前在 CMD 而非 PowerShell。关闭此窗口,改为打开 PowerShell(Win + X 后选择 Windows PowerShell)。
或者使用 CMD 安装命令:
curl -fsSL https://claude.ai/install.cmd -o install.cmd && install.cmd && del install.cmd
SSL/TLS 错误或 ‘Could not create SSL/TLS secure channel’ 怎么解决?
这通常发生在较旧的 Windows 10 系统上。先运行以下命令,再重新安装:
[Net.ServicePointManager]::SecurityProtocol = [Net.SecurityProtocolType]::Tls12
irm https://claude.ai/install.ps1 | iex
‘Claude Code on Windows requires either Git for Windows (for bash) or PowerShell’ 怎么解决?
系统未检测到 PowerShell 或 Git Bash。Claude Code 至少需要一个可用的 shell。
- 确认
powershell.exe在 PATH 中。它的默认位置是C:\Windows\System32\WindowsPowerShell\v1.0\。或者安装 PowerShell 7(提供pwsh命令)。 - 如果更想用 Git Bash,请按上文 Windows 部分第一步安装 Git for Windows。
- 如果 Git 已安装但 Claude Code 找不到,可以手动指定路径:
然后重新运行$env:CLAUDE_CODE_GIT_BASH_PATH="C:\Program Files\Git\bin\bash.exe"claude。如果 Git 安装在其他位置,运行以下命令查找路径:
找到Get-Command git | Select-Object SourceGit\bin文件夹,替换路径即可。
要让这个设置永久生效,参见配置 Git Bash 路径。
‘claude is not recognized’ 怎么解决?
重启电脑再试,通常能解决。
如果仍无效,运行以下命令将 Claude Code 添加到 PATH:
$currentPath = [Environment]::GetEnvironmentVariable('PATH', 'User')
[Environment]::SetEnvironmentVariable('PATH', "$currentPath;$env:USERPROFILE\.local\bin", 'User')
关闭 PowerShell,打开新窗口,再试一次 claude。更多信息见验证 PATH。
其他错误请参考完整的安装故障排查指南。
常见问题
Mac 安装后提示 ‘command not found: claude’,重启终端也没用怎么办?
需要手动添加 $HOME/.local/bin 到 PATH。运行 echo 'export PATH="$HOME/.local/bin:$PATH"' >> ~/.zshrc 然后执行 source ~/.zshrc,再试 claude。
Windows 上 PowerShell 安装时提示 ‘irm is not recognized’ 怎么解决?
你当前在 CMD 而非 PowerShell。按 Win + X 选择 Windows PowerShell,或者直接在 CMD 中使用 curl -fsSL https://claude.ai/install.cmd -o install.cmd && install.cmd && del install.cmd 命令安装。
安装完成后,我应该输入什么命令来启动 Claude Code?
在终端或 PowerShell 中输入 claude 并回车,然后按照提示登录你的 Claude 账户即可开始使用。